Upendo Destitutes Home got the name Upendo because it’s through love and mercy that pain of these former street children can be wiped out and be reconciled to the society. Now they are like any other kids participating in going to school and having parents to take care of them in the Home. We began in kibera but shifted to Zimmerman in 2021 when our shelter fell during heavy rain, so this is a new project that needs much input.
